India’s premier tech summit Big CIO Show brings together the nation’s top IT minds

Posted on March 7, 2023 By

Officially Supported by NITI Aayog and Powered by Intel Xeon, the 12th annual Big CIO Show brings together a prestigious group of C-level technology innovators and leaders who will gather to shape India’s IT landscape. Big CIO Show will also recognize and pay tribute to industry pioneers who have made a significant impact with the esteemed Big CIO Awards.

Bengaluru (Karnataka) [India], March 7: Trescon’s 12th annual Big CIO Show is scheduled to take place on 9th March 2023 at the Sheraton Grand Whitefield in Bengaluru. The event will showcase the remarkable achievements of India’s top Chief Information Officers, Chief Technological Officers, and IT leaders by offering a platform to share their captivating experiences and insightful lessons learned. These IT decision-makers will explore their evolution from business enablers to growth accelerators, delving into the secrets of their success and unlocking new possibilities for the future.

Big CIO Show will act as a unique platform to network with the nation’s top IT executives and inspire stories of triumph and innovation.

During the show, CIOs from various industries in India will have the opportunity to engage with highly regarded technology thought-leaders, experts, and innovators to find solutions to challenges in their professional and personal growth. The nation’s top IT executives will come together to discuss the latest digital innovation trends and assess the state of the market, as well as address important business-centric concerns.

This one-of-a-kind occasion will feature the highly anticipated announcement of the world-renowned Big CIO Award winners, a special segment dedicated to recognizing and honoring the ground-breaking brilliance of the top IT mind and CIOs from around the country. The Big CIO Awards will celebrate exceptional leadership and significant contributions that leaders have made in their respective fields. The awards segment is anticipated to be a momentous celebration of the country’s top tech titans.

The event is set to host a captivating keynote presentation by Vikram Chauhan, Director & Head of Enterprise & Government Business Intel India. Vikram will be speaking on the topic “Future Forward: Digitally Transformed India”, shedding light on how India’s tech landscape, business needs, and technology requirements are dynamically evolving. This promises to be an engaging and informative talk that will give attendees valuable insights into the future of technology in India.

Another key topic that will be discussed at the Big CIO Show; the Future of Digital India, which will explore the latest trends in the digital landscape. Beyond Digital Transformation, which will focus on how companies can evolve beyond just technology to transform their business models truly. The Metaverse: The Limitless Possibilities for Brands will be another key focus, as industry leaders will explore the potential of this emerging technology for engaging customers and creating immersive brand experiences. Additionally, the conference will delve into the theme of Humans with Machines: Unleashing Automation to Experience Innovation. Other important themes that will be discussed include Once in the Cloud; there is no turning back, as well as Going Green: Creating Sustainable Data Centers. Finally, Security takes Center Stage, where experts will discuss the latest trends and best practices for keeping data and systems secure, and the Maturity of ‘everything-as-a-service,’ or XaaS, will be explored to understand the evolution of the concept and its current and future applications.

About Trescon

Trescon is a global business events and consulting firm that provides a wide range of business services to a diversified client base. Trescon is founded and managed by a group of specialists with more than 10 decades of combined expertise in successfully developing business events, training, and consulting for corporates, governments, associations, and high-net-worth individuals across the world. With a deep understanding of the realities and requirements of the growth markets we operate in – we strive to deliver innovative and high-quality business platforms for our clients.
